1

我正在我的 android 应用程序 (2.3.4) 中运行一项服务,该服务将结果从数据库上传到在线服务器。我正在服务内的线程中进行上传。

我遇到的问题是,当屏幕进入睡眠状态时,连接似乎停止并且上传暂停,直到我下次打开屏幕。我不确定问题出在线程、服务还是互联网连接上。其中之一似乎暂停导致此问题。其他人是否发生过这种情况,您知道是什么原因造成的以及如何克服吗?

感谢帮助,谢谢。

4

1 回答 1

2

是否使用通过 WiFi 连接?在 WiFi 设置中,您可以指定屏幕锁定时是否断开 WiFi。这是为了在不使用设备时节省电池。此外,请确保您的应用能够在 Internet 连接从 WiFi 更改为移动设备时重新连接。如果您打开了套接字连接,则在更改时它显然会下降,您需要重新连接。

于 2011-08-25T12:01:29.983 回答